New Home Tour #2 Living Room

I am excited to share our living room with you this week. This was the first area that hubby tackled.  I helped in between painting the Kitchen Cabinets. We painted the trim in Benjamin Moore's Gunsmith Gray.  The walls were done in Sherwin Williams' Oyster.  We are using those colors around the first floor and hallway areas.
The curtains are Tobacco Cloth Curtains I bought from Family-Heirloom-Weavers
